how much money was lost in madoff
Bernie Madoff’s fraud caused about $18 billion in actual investor losses , though investors had entrusted him with far more on paper, and some sources describe the broader scandal as roughly $20 billion or more in losses/claims depending on what is counted.
What that means
- About $18 billion is the commonly cited estimate for money actually lost by investors in the scheme.
- The scandal involved roughly $65 billion entrusted to him , which is why some writeups emphasize the larger figure instead of just the net loss.
- By late 2024, the victim compensation program had returned over $4.3 billion , covering about 94% of verified losses for many victims.
In plain terms
Madoff didn’t just steal from a few wealthy clients; the fraud spread across thousands of investors, charities, and funds, making it one of the largest Ponzi schemes ever uncovered.
